Login
Start Free Trial Are you a business? Click Here
Rebecca lort
Resorus.com gave me hope again by retrieving my money from this unfairly frozen trading account!
6 months ago
Read investmentsglobal.com Reviews
investmentsglobal.com has a 2.2 average rating from 820 reviews